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Pathological or cytological diagnosis is biliary tract cancer; 2. At least one Measurable evaluation according to RECIST v1.1 standard; 3. Age from 18 to 75 years old; 4. The WHO/ECOG physical strength score reaches 0-2; 5. Sufficient bone marrow hematopoietic function reserve (white blood cell count> 3.0 x 10^9/L, platelet count> 100 x 10^9/L); 6. Sufficient liver reserve (bilirubin 60 ml/min; creatinine = 3 months; 10. Signed the informed consent form.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. After systemic treatment, including chemotherapy, targeted therapy and immunotherapy; 2. Concomitant secondary malignant tumors or other tumors, with brain or meningeal metastasis within 3 years before the start of the study; 3. Contraindications associated with drug,such as severe hypertension, high blood risk, severe nephrotic syndrome, etc. 4. Chronic diarrhea or colorectal inflammatory conditions, or untreated obstruction or sub-obstruction affecting systemic administration; 5. Active infection period or other serious infections that may prevent the patient from receiving the planned treatment. For example, long-term uncontrolled destruction of the branch of the biliary tract bacterial cholangitis; 6. Cardiac insufficiency, unstable angina pectoris, congestive heart failure, failure myocardial infarction and severe uncontrolled arrhythmia within 6 months before the enrollment; 7. Patients with a history of drug abuse or mental disorders that are difficult to control; 8. According to the judgment of the investigator, patients with accompanying diseases that may seriously endanger their safety or may affect the completion of the study; 9. Participated in other clinical trials; 10. Pregnant or lactating female; 11. Individuals undergoing correction monitoring or supervision.
